If you are using stock internals, injectors and fuel mapping, you do not need to upgrade the fuel pump to just increase boost. My Airtrek stock boost was 0.6 bar. I had been driving happily for about 3 years with 1.1 bar of boost daily without a problem. Stock injectors, stock ECU and stock fuel pump.

I only replaced the fuel pump when I bolt on all the Evo mods and dyno tuned to boost at 1.5-1.6 bar.

Therefore in anyway, stock fuel pump is more than enough for stock condition with just boost increased.

Nope when change performance fuel pump, i never had to add a relay. Could there be a vacuum leak (i.e. loose vacuum hoses/ boost leak)? or when the mech changed the fuel pump for you, was the fuel filter clogged? There's also a small fuel grommet (rubber like cap) at the fuel pump assembly that could crack. Just make sure your fuel grommet and fuel filter (at the fuel pump assembly) are not cracked or clogged. Then do a boost leak test to check vacuum. Last thing is to change fuel regulator liao.
 
my new Walbro was just plug and play. No need rewiring or what so ever done to electrical. Suggest you open up the fuel pump to check if it's installed properly.

open back the fuel pump and check if the connecting hose inside still ok or burst pecah....

especialy if the hose wasnt replaced using the supplied new hose.....and in addition, that hose not same as normal fuel hose bought at sparepart shop....not compatible....

last time while im troubleshooting of my forester fuelling problem, using that normal hose, after 1 week the hose almost torn apart...luckily i'checked back...

now running aeromotive stealth 340lph fuel pump....silent yet very good flow...

last time using walbro...noisy,unstable pressure when hot....same goes to walbro in my rally car...almost didnt finish the rally recently in johor due to that alone...:banghead:
